Yes, I actually used mindtalk to try spreading the love between two kittens who were absolutely hateful to one another.<\/p>\n<p>Daisy (at about 8 months old) liked being the princess bee. And she did not appreciate my bringing home gorgeous Katy (a 4-month-old kitten). In fact, she quickly reduced the little Himalayan to dustball status. If I wanted to interact with Katy, I had to drag her out from under a piece of furniture. One night the kittens woke me with their growls and high-pitched yowls. I raised my head off the pillow and saw the two kittens\u2014one on each side of my legs. Katy had finally mustered enough courage to join us on the bed. But things weren\u2019t going well.<\/p>\n<p>I had a splitting headache and the kittens were at war with each other. I watched as Daisy smacked Katy twice on top of her head with her paw. And Katy, ears flat back, eyes tightly closed, raised one paw and slapped the air a few times in the direction of the calico. The growling sounds accelerated with each blow.<\/p>\n<p>I was glad to see that the kittens were dialoguing, but their timing was awful. I had to get some rest. And I so wanted the kittens to be friends.
